About Siegfried Goerg

Siegfried Goerg is a scholar working on Immunology, Hematology and Nephrology, having authored 15 papers that have together received 1.4k indexed citations. Recurring topics across this work include Complement system in diseases (8 papers), T-cell and B-cell Immunology (4 papers) and Systemic Lupus Erythematosus Research (3 papers). The work is most often cited by research in Immunology (1.1k citations), Hematology (182 citations) and Hepatology (118 citations). Siegfried Goerg has collaborated with scholars based in Germany, United States and Australia. Frequent co-authors include Michael B. Fischer, Michael C. Carroll, А.П. Продеус, Christopher C. Goodnow, Liming Shen, Minghe Ma, Thomas L. Rothstein, Robert Howard, Garnett Kelsoe and Junrong Xia. Their work appears in journals such as Science, Blood and Immunity.
